Controversial Classification: One of the most unique aspects of Pluto is its controversial classification as a “dwarf planet.” Prior to 2006, it was considered the ninth planet in our solar system. However, the International Astronomical Union redefined the definition of a planet, leading to Pluto’s reclassification. This decision sparked debates among scientists and the public, making Pluto’s status as a dwarf planet a subject of ongoing controversy.

2. Moon System: Pluto has a fascinating system of moons. Currently, we know of five moons orbiting Pluto: Charon, Styx, Nix, Kerberos, and Hydra. The largest moon, Charon, is about half the size of Pluto itself, making it unique among moon and planet size ratios in our solar system.

4. Formation of the Moon System: Another unique characteristic of Pluto is the possible origin of its moon system. Scientists theorize that the moons, including Charon, were formed through a giant impact. According to this theory, a massive collision between Pluto and another celestial body early in its history created debris that eventually coalesced to form Charon and the other moons.

5. Atmosphere: Despite its small size and distance from the Sun, Pluto has a tenuous atmosphere. Its thin atmosphere consists mostly of nitrogen, with traces of methane and carbon monoxide. When Pluto’s elliptical orbit brings it closer to the Sun, the heat causes the frozen nitrogen on its surface to vaporize, creating a temporary atmosphere. This atmosphere was first detected in 1988 when Pluto passed in front of a star, causing a faint dimming effect.

6. Unique Orbit: While not explicitly requested, an additional interesting characteristic of Pluto is its unique orbit. Unlike most planets in our solar system, Pluto’s orbit is highly elliptical and inclined compared to the plane of the solar system. This means that at certain points in its orbit, Pluto comes closer to the Sun than Neptune, making it the eighth most distant planet from the Sun for a period of about 20 years (from 1979 to 1999).
